Spelersvakbond FIFPro warns that the women’s world have been hit hard by the coronacrisis. There is even such a thing as an “almost existential threat”.

On Thursday, published a report that highlights FIFPro, the vulnerable position of women’s football. “The growth of professional women’s football to have a strong and viable industry is being threatened by the limitations of the COVID-19.”

The average of your in women’s football is for twelve months, which means a lot of players are currently not sure about the future. In addition, there are a lot of countries, yet no single collective bargaining agreements.
